#include <kernwin.hpp>
#include <lines.hpp>
#include <funcs.hpp>
#include <stdlib.h>
/* wrapping because these shits are inline.. */
#ifdef __cplusplus
extern "C" {
#endif
ea_t wrapped_get_screen_ea(void)
{
return get_screen_ea();
}
bool wrapped_jumpto(ea_t ea)
{
return jumpto(ea, -1);
}
char *wrapped_get_curline(void)
{
char *current_line = get_curline();
tag_remove(current_line, current_line, 0);
return current_line;
}
int wrapped_msg(const char *string)
{
return msg("%s", string);
}
void wrapped_describe(ea_t effective_address, const char *string)
{
describe(effective_address, 1, "%s", string);
}
char function_comment_buffer[1024] = {0};
char *wrapped_get_func_cmt(func_t *fn, bool repeatable)
{
int length = -1;
char *original_result = get_func_cmt(fn, repeatable);
if (NULL == original_result) { return ""; }
length = strlen(original_result);
qstrncpy(function_comment_buffer, original_result, length+1);
qfree(original_result);
return function_comment_buffer;
}
bool wrapped_set_func_cmt(func_t *fn, const char *cmt, bool repeatable)
{
return set_func_cmt(fn, cmt, repeatable);
}
void wrapped_del_func_cmt(func_t *fn, bool repeatable)
{
del_func_cmt(fn, repeatable);
}
char function_name_buffer[1024] = {0};
char *wrapped_get_func_name(ea_t ea)
{
size_t bufsize = 0;
char *function_name = get_func_name(ea, function_name_buffer, sizeof(function_name_buffer)-1);
if (NULL == function_name) { return ""; }
return function_name_buffer;
}
#ifdef __cplusplus
}
#endif
